Research Abstract |
In-situ internal dose evaluation has been studied for strontium accumulated in bone by beta counts on teeth. This research is based on the way developed from investigation in the representative's former nuclear hazard area of foreign countries. Front tooth beta-ray measurement has been carried out not only for Japanese but also for foreigners in Japan. The results were explained to each subject at the place. All the members were below the detection limit for this result. Three kinds of explanation material were made so that the dose of the radiation exposure and healthy influence might be easy to understand for the general public. A book of "Lessons of radiation protection from nuclear developments in the former USSR" has been published. The representative performed some seminars domestic and abroad by using these materials. Internal in-situ dosimetry studies have been carried out for Fukushima nuclear accident since April 2011. This revealed low doses for Fukushima public effectively and has been published as a book "Fukushima Myth and Reality".
